Fanjola
Pronunciation: fahn-YOH-lah
Meaning
unknown, possibly related to 'fan'

Frequently Asked Questions About Fanjola
Is Fanjola a common name?
No, Fanjola is a rare name, especially outside of Albania, offering a truly unique choice.
What is the meaning of the name Fanjola?
The exact meaning of Fanjola is unknown, though it may be related to the word 'fan'.
What does Fanjola mean?
Fanjola means "unknown, possibly related to 'fan'".
What is the origin of Fanjola?
Fanjola originates from Albanian.
Is Fanjola a male or female name?
Fanjola is a unisex name.
How do you pronounce Fanjola?
Fanjola is pronounced "fahn-YOH-lah".
What language does Fanjola come from?
Fanjola comes from Albanian.
Is Fanjola a popular name?
Fanjola is considered a very rare name, and its popularity trend is rare.
